Enough to Make You Sick

I started reading What Really Happened in Wuhan last August. Written by Australian journalist Sharri Markson, it's a thorough investigation and history of the Covid-19 virus beginnings, outbreak, cover-ups, censorship, and conspiracies. The early chapters read like a spy thriller novel; the book is a gripping page-turner.

As the untold history of the Covid pandemic's murky beginnings began to unfold, the detailed scientific explanations slowed me down but held my interest. Markson has uncovered so much information about the virus that has been concealed or buried by multiple cooperating entities--the United States included.

The last two chapters took me many weeks to complete, not because they were dull (quite the contrary), but because the level of US culpability and complicity revealed and documented made me feel ill. I couldn't read more than a few pages at a sitting without groaning aloud and shutting the cover in disgust. I forced myself to finish the book on New Year's Eve, so that I could begin 2023 with the sickening history of Covid behind me.

I'm angry that China will never be made to answer for Covid-19, because the US is involved in its genesis. The whole alphabet soup of administrative agencies on both sides of the world are implicated. WHO, CDC, NIH, and many others, along with the Chinese CCP, PLA and Wuhan's Institute of Virology--WIV--all played their parts in the run-up to the Covid pandemic and in the sweeping destruction left in its aftermath.

What's worse is that this could easily happen again. In fact, it most likely will. Markson's in-depth investigation shows that China is intent on continuing research in how to make viruses more deadly to humans, and they are doing so with impunity. So unfortunately for humanity, there is no happy ending to this story.

The book is a shocking education in previously unknown facts. Markson interviewed many key public figures and behing-the-scenes individuals who worked together throughout this global catastrophe. In addition to many international scientists and Australian officials, her American sources include former Secretary of State Mike Pompeo and former National Security Advisor Robert O'Brien.

Reading What Really Happened in Wuhan is an eye-opening, if nauseating, experience. If you want to learn what actually happened to us in 2020, I recommend you read it. But do so only if you have strong stomach.
